Overview of the Sector in Leicester
Leicester's construction sector is characterised by a mix of large-scale infrastructure projects, commercial development, and residential housebuilding. The city has experienced significant regeneration over the past decade, with major schemes including city centre mixed-use developments, rail improvements, and substantial housing expansion across the wider Leicestershire region. This activity has created consistent demand for skilled trades, labourers, and site operatives across both short-term project work and longer-term placements.
Demand is driven by main contractors, specialist subcontractors, and property developers operating across the East Midlands. The sector serves both the private commercial market and public sector clients. Seasonal variation exists, with peaks typically during spring and summer months when weather conditions favour outdoor site work, though major indoor projects and refurbishment work provide year-round opportunities.
Pay Rates in Leicester (2026)
Entry-level labourers and general operatives typically earn between £11.50–£13.50 per hour. Skilled trades such as bricklayers, carpenters, electricians, and plumbers command rates of £16.00–£22.00 per hour depending on experience and specialism. Supervisory and charge-hand positions generally range from £18.00–£25.00 per hour. These rates are broadly consistent with the national average for construction, though rates may increase for certified specialists or workers with CSCS cards and relevant NVQ qualifications. Unsociable hours premiums (weekend and evening work) typically add 25–50% to the base rate.
Qualifications & Certifications Required
Construction workers in Leicester require the following certifications:
- CSCS Card (Construction Skills Certification Scheme) – mandatory for all operatives on most UK construction sites
- Health and Safety at Work Course (Level 1 or 2)
- CPCS Card (Certified Plant Competency Scheme) – required for operation of plant and machinery
- Asbestos Awareness Certification – essential for refurbishment and demolition work
- Working at Heights Certification – mandatory for scaffold users and roof workers
- First Aid at Work – commonly required by larger contractors
- Right to Work in the UK – proof of visa/settled status or British citizenship
Key Employers & Industry in Leicester
Major employers in Leicester's construction sector include national housebuilders such as Barratt Developments, Taylor Wimpey, and Persimmon. Principal contractors including Kier, Laing O'Rourke, and Balfour Beatty operate significant projects in the city. Specialist subcontractors in mechanical, electrical, and plumbing services form a substantial tier of employers. The city centre regeneration zone and the ongoing expansion of residential areas such as Beaumont Leys and Belgrave continue to generate sustained recruitment demand. The East Midlands logistics sector also creates associated construction work in warehousing and industrial facility development.
